diff options
author | David Malcolm <dmalcolm@redhat.com> | 2024-11-01 12:22:47 -0400 |
---|---|---|
committer | David Malcolm <dmalcolm@redhat.com> | 2024-11-01 12:22:47 -0400 |
commit | 8e95e064ea73d46b50a68b0104c18685251d326d (patch) | |
tree | bbc176c18685b2e6961d4d8054e9635bb647dbef /gcc/cp | |
parent | a51d220377ab8117305567e888a942d127ef6a48 (diff) | |
download | gcc-8e95e064ea73d46b50a68b0104c18685251d326d.zip gcc-8e95e064ea73d46b50a68b0104c18685251d326d.tar.gz gcc-8e95e064ea73d46b50a68b0104c18685251d326d.tar.bz2 |
Use LC_ALL=C when running selftests [PR117361]
gcc/ChangeLog:
PR bootstrap/117361
* Makefile.in (GCC_FOR_SELFTESTS): New.
gcc/c/ChangeLog:
PR bootstrap/117361
* Make-lang.in (s-selftest-c): Use GCC_FOR_SELFTESTS.
(selftest-c-gdb): Likewise.
(selftest-c-valgrind): Likewise.
gcc/cp/ChangeLog:
PR bootstrap/117361
* Make-lang.in (s-selftest-c++): Use GCC_FOR_SELFTESTS.
(selftest-c++-gdb): Likewise.
(selftest-c++-valgrind): Likewise.
gcc/rust/ChangeLog:
PR bootstrap/117361
* Make-lang.in (s-selftest-rust): Use GCC_FOR_SELFTESTS.
(selftest-rust-gdb): Likewise.
(selftest-rust-valgrind): Likewise.
Signed-off-by: David Malcolm <dmalcolm@redhat.com>
Diffstat (limited to 'gcc/cp')
-rw-r--r-- | gcc/cp/Make-lang.in |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/gcc/cp/Make-lang.in b/gcc/cp/Make-lang.in index e792ea4..fb7ae59 100644 --- a/gcc/cp/Make-lang.in +++ b/gcc/cp/Make-lang.in @@ -252,19 +252,19 @@ CPP_SELFTEST_FLAGS = -xc++ $(SELFTEST_FLAGS) # Run the C++ selftests s-selftest-c++: $(CPP_SELFTEST_DEPS) - $(GCC_FOR_TARGET) $(CPP_SELFTEST_FLAGS) + $(GCC_FOR_SELFTESTS) $(CPP_SELFTEST_FLAGS) $(STAMP) $@ # Convenience method for running C++ selftests under gdb: .PHONY: selftest-c++-gdb selftest-c++-gdb: $(CPP_SELFTEST_DEPS) - $(GCC_FOR_TARGET) $(CPP_SELFTEST_FLAGS) \ + $(GCC_FOR_SELFTESTS) $(CPP_SELFTEST_FLAGS) \ -wrapper gdb,--args # Convenience method for running C++ selftests under valgrind: .PHONY: selftest-c++-valgrind selftest-c++-valgrind: $(CPP_SELFTEST_DEPS) - $(GCC_FOR_TARGET) $(CPP_SELFTEST_FLAGS) \ + $(GCC_FOR_SELFTESTS) $(CPP_SELFTEST_FLAGS) \ -wrapper valgrind,--leak-check=full # 'make check' in gcc/ looks for check-c++, as do all toplevel C++-related |